 Wulf
Abramovitch Breido has passed away. It was absolutely unexpected: his
heart suddenly began to ache, and in fifteen minutes he departed. Several
days ago he took part in the celebration of the centenary since P.M. Pospelov's
birth. P.M. Pospelov is the founder of the Karaganda medical institute -
the alma mater of many doctors who live all over the world. For the last
two months Wulf Abramovitch had lived with that only event - he published
two articles in an anniversary magazine and was very excited. He made
a speech on the celebration and suggested that the institute should be
called after Pospelov. Somebody from the audience replied that in this
case the institute's museum should be called after its founder and curator -
Wulf Breido. I believe that one day it will be so.
A doctor, resigned medical colonel, candidate of medical science
and assistant professor Wulf Breido was a researcher, scientist, and publicist
all his life. The first articles of the International Historical Conference
"Jews in Kazakhstan" contained his work on the Jewish doctors'
participation in the foundation of the medical institute in Karaganda.
When giving him the book I felt sincere interest towards his topic. He
was a real scientist. He wanted to participate in the following conferences.
Now it is impossible.
